We sought to raise our family immersed in the outdoor adventures we had come to love as a couple. While discovering the Northeast United States, we were captivated by its array of outdoor adventures—hiking trails, majestic mountain peaks, scenic biking paths that sometimes challenged us with gruelling climbs, and steep ski slopes. Living on the St. Lawrence River in Canada, we longed for a weekend retreat within driving distance. The right opportunity presented itself and we found our haven in the Adirondacks, nestled near Whiteface Mountain, just over two hours away.
For the past decade, many of our weekends have been spent in our modest Amish shed. Skiing the slopes of Whiteface and navigating premier hiking and biking trails has woven into the fabric of our family life. Recently, we've added to our retreat with The Barn, a place where our aspiration to share this sanctuary with others comes alive.
